February is CTE (Career Technical Education) Month
February is National CTE Month. Career and Technical Education provides students of all ages with the academic and technical skills, knowledge and training necessary to succeed in future careers and to become lifelong learners.
La Grande students have the opportunity to take CTE classes in the following areas: agriculture, natural resources, manufacturing, visual arts, performing arts, business, hospitality & tourism and medical.
